如何使用 Takeown 获取一个驱动器上所有文件夹的所有权?

如何使用 Takeown 获取一个驱动器上所有文件夹的所有权?

我有一个硬盘,需要从中恢复特定文件,但 K:\ 驱动器中的所有文件夹都拒绝我访问,尽管我拥有整个驱动器的所有权 IE

C:\Windows\System32>takeown /FK:\ 这授予我访问该驱动器的权限并查看文件夹,但此后我无法访问任何文件夹。

有没有办法我可以使用 Takeown 将所有权应用于驱动器上的每个目录>

答案1

有什么方法可以takeown将所有权应用于驱动器上的每个目录?

这可以通过两种不同的方式完成,使用takeownicacls


takeown使用命令获取对象的所有权

此命令将取得文件夹或驱动器的所有权,并且所有文件和子文件夹在文件夹或驱动器中。

打开提升的命令提示符(管理员)。

要授予管理员组所有权:

takeown /F "full path of folder or drive" /A /R /D Y

icacls使用命令获取文件夹或驱动器及其所有内容的所有权

打开提升的命令提示符(管理员)。

要将管理员组设置为所有者:

icacls "full path of folder or drive" /setowner "Administrators" /T /C

进一步阅读

答案2

您需要在命令中添加 /R 来在子文件夹和文件中进行递归......

相关内容